Hibbo Says He'll Do Anything For Everton
24 comments
Bookmark and Share

Hibbo is already a Goodison legend, we all know that he will die for the cause, but he has come out with a statement, one that could be up there with Bally, Labby and The Cannonball Kid's.

Dave Hickson said he would break a bone for any other club but he'd die for Everton..... Labby said One Evertonian.... and Bally said Once Everton has touched you....

Yesterday, Hibbo was asked about his Star Man role in the centre of defence in Tuesday's win over Sitteh.

Hibbo said: 'I just like defending. It's my job. When I started playing right back it came naturally to me and the principles are the same.'

'I think the manager has faith in me there. To throw me in against Dzeko shows that, and I'll do anything for Everton.'

'They've (City) got to be one of the best sides we've played this season. They're not top of the table for no reason.'

'We've just been lacking that sort of typical Everton spirit a bit lately. I think it all came together for us against City.'

I'LL DO ANYTHING FOR EVERTON!

Love it Hibbo, just love it.
